In the final early release to Season 4 I talk with Elaine Belson. I released this early because she is running for congress in Maryland which led to some enlightening discussions especially since we come from different political parties, but we have much more in common than we do not. When we grew up it was common to have discussions with other that had an opposing POV and both walk away better informed and still friends. Using her training in Psychology and social work, Elaine outlines that many time the polarizing political climate today is more of a result of us having an argument with our internal feelings that aren't being acknowledged. The story here is that in order to complete the hero's journey we have to embrace those with differing points of view if only to learn something that makes us better in the process. Elaine Belson has 30 years combined clinical, military, political and teaching experience. She obtained her bachelor's degree in Psychology in 1987 from the University of Maryland at College Park and her master's degree in Social Work in 1993 from the University of Maryland at Baltimore. Ms. Belson has worked in a variety of settings, including private practice, community agencies, and hospitals. She has also taught psychology at the college level and held several legislative positions. Ms. Belson served in the US Army as a Social Work Officer, including a deployment to Afghanistan, from 2008-2010. She was also the Executive Officer (XO) for the Medical Command in Afghanistan.
